The SI base unit used to measure electric current.
ampere
The SI base unit for temperature
kelvin
The SI base unit for measuring the amount of substance.
mol
The prefix representing one-hundredth (10^-2) of a unit, commonly used with meters.
centi
milli represent how much
1/1000 = 10^-3
Symbolized by the Greek letter ยต represent how much
10 -6
The only SI base unit that includes a metric prefix in its standard name.
kg
which of the following is not a base quantity length, mass, temperate, area
area
Convert 5.2 kilometers into meters.
5200 m
What is the candela (cd)?
The SI base unit used to measure luminous intensity.
True or False: Newton N is an SI base unit.
false
